Anyone put a neo engine or top end in an R33? I have 3025neo going in R33 and with a R33 power fc, i come accross some differences in the two manifolds, The R33 has an air reg under the runners with an electrical plug, it has a few hoses, 1 hose goes into the IAA at the back of the manifold and the other into the manifold underneath.. The R34 doesnt have the air reg under the runners and the IAA doesnt have the pipe to accept that hose either, so a different system used.. Next, the R33 IAA has two plugs purple and grey i think, but on the neo there is one grey and thats it, but a separate green connector nearby. So will this still work on the car or does it need the R33 intake manifold bolted onto the neo head for everything to just plug up and work...
